The UNIDOS models T10019, T10026 and T10027 are high precision dosemeters utilizing ionization chambers for radiation protection dose measurements. A built-in relay can automatically be switched and by that an alarm can be activated when the dosemeter detects the exceeding of a preselected dose threshold. The device includes a high-voltage power supply for chamber polarizing voltages in the range from 0 V to ± 400V in increments of ± 50 V. The unit measures integrated dose or dose rate simultaneously with wide dynamic measuring ranges. Calibration factors and chamber data are stored in an extensive chamber library. The PTW calibration laboratory provides for the calibration of the radiation protection measuring quantities Hx, the photon equivalent dose, and Hp(10), the ambient equivalent dose, both measured in Sievert (Sv).
The UNIDOS can also be used as a precision electrometer measuring very low electrical charges and currents. It includes an internal electronic test circuit for automatic system checks. The device features mains or battery operation and includes an RS232 interface.
